Panimalar Institute of Technology BTech TNEA cutoff 2021 has been released for Round 1. The overall Panimalar Institute of Technology BTech cutoff 2021 Closing Score for General category is 182 for Computer Science And Engineering and 176.76 for Electronics And Communication Engineering. Panimalar Institute of Technology TNEA Cutoff 2021 for BTech admission is listed below.
| B.Tech [Bachelor of Technology] | Round 1 (Closing Score) |
|
Computer Science And Engineering
|
182.00 |
|
Information Technology
|
180.46 |
|
Computer Science And Bussiness System
|
178.50 |
|
Artificial Intelligence
|
178.26 |
|
Electronics And Communication Engineering
|
176.76 |
